XplorMedia Scholarship Program (ID 3173)


Scholarship Description

Start Date:
7/1/2017
Deadline:
11/25/2017
Website:
http://xplormedia.com/#XplorMedia_Scholarship_Program
Amount:
First Prize - $1000 (USD)
Second Prize - $750 (USD)
Third Prize - $500 (USD)

Eligibility

Gender:
NA
Min GPA:
2.50
Eligibility:
-You must be either currently enrolled or will be enrolled within the next three months in a college or university & must have USA, UK and Canada Legal citizenship.
-The college or university must be within the United States, UK or Canada.
-You must have a minimum GPA of 2.5 or more.
-No application fee to enroll in our scholarship program.
-Employees or anyone (family members) who belongs to xplormedia.com are not eligible for the scholarship.
-Provide a copy of transcript.
Special Criteria:
In order to enroll in this scholarship program, one has to write & send one page essay on given topic at [email protected], along with you need to mention your name, college/university name, contact number, E-mail address.

-Need applicant’s digital photo in .jpg or .png format.
-A Legal residential proof of your country (USA, UK and Canada) like birth certificate, passport, etc.
-And a proof of college/university where you are studying.
